The comparison between glycolic acid and lactic acid
Now there are glycolic acid (Glycolic Acid) and lactic acid (Lactic Acid), both of which are commonly used ingredients in skin care. Sunday Riley uses both of these, and their effects have their own strengths. It should be investigated in detail.
For glycolic acid, its molecules are small and can quickly penetrate the surface of the skin. The power of exfoliation is quite significant. It can effectively loosen the connection between keratinocytes, make old waste keratin easy to fall off, and make the surface of the skin smooth and delicate and radiant. It is often used to improve uneven and rough skin tone. If the skin is dull and keratinized, it can be used to see immediate results.
Compared with glycolic acid, lactic acid has slightly larger molecules and has better moisturizing properties. Lactic acid can absorb moisture from the air, hydrate the skin, and maintain the skin barrier at the same time. For dry and sensitive skin, lactic acid is more suitable, because it is relatively mild, it can not only improve the texture of the skin, but also is not easy to cause irritation. It has excellent efficacy in moisturizing and moisturizing the skin, making it soft and elastic.
However, although glycolic acid has strong exfoliation power, if the skin is sensitive and fragile, it is easy to cause redness, swelling and tingling if used improperly. Therefore, for beginners, when starting from a low concentration, gradually increase the dosage and frequency. Although lactic acid is mild, it can be used in high concentrations for a long time, which may burden the skin and affect its own regulation ability.
